All students must be at least 15 years of age on the first day of class, hold a valid Class “C” driver license or have a current learner’s permit.

“Motorcycle specific” riding gear is preferred, but is not required, with the exception of the helmet. You must bring the following training gear:
• DOT approved helmet
• Sturdy pants, with no holes
• Long-sleeved shirt or jacket
• Over-the-ankle footwear (non-slip soles)
• Full fingered gloves
• Eye protection
